Hakuba: the new Japanese restaurant at Cheval Blanc Paris

The luxury hotel, Cheval Blanc Paris, unveils its brand new Japanese restaurant, Hakuba, under the leadership of French chef Arnaud Donckele. And here is the fourth gastronomic gem added to the culinary offering at Cheval Blanc Paris… Hakuba, an exceptional new Japanese restaurant. It is in this same hotel establishment that the restaurants are intertwined: Plénitude, honored with three stars by the Michelin guide, Tout-Paris, as well as Langosteria. Under the direction of Chef Arnaud Donckele, Hakuba – whose name means “white horse” in Japanese – is the result of a master collaboration with chef Takuya Watanabe, and a sweet conversation with the talented pastry chef Maxime Frédéric. “We want this table to be a total immersion in Japanese art and know-how. On the sushi, temaki, gunkan part… Takuya Watanabe is rigorous and authentic. He has all the free will for remarkable creations,” explains Arnaud Donckele. Marie Akaneya, Japan in the heart of Paris It is in May 2023 that the Marie Akaneya restaurant opens its doors in Paris. The restaurant defines itself as a “sumibiyaki” of popular Japanese cuisine. In other words, a restaurant where food is grilled over charcoal to allow extraction...

Benkay: the temple of Japanese gastronomy in Paris

For more than 20 years, Benkay has been offering authentic Japanese cuisine. In a sublime setting with an open kitchen and bay windows on the banks of the banks of the Seine, this mythical restaurant promises an unforgettable gastronomic experience. – Located on the Quai de Grenelle – near the Eiffel Tower – Benkay has stood out as the temple of Japanese gastronomy in Paris for many years… In front of a breathtaking view of the Seine, the Novotel restaurant offers traditional Japanese dishes made thanks to the mastery of three great Japanese dishes: tempuras, Soba/Udon pasta, Teppan Yaki, not to mention the famous sushi. – A sublime and unusual setting The Benkay restaurant is the alliance of the wabi-sabi temperament and the know-how of the greatest chefs in the art of Japanese gastronomy in Paris. A place where refinement is combined with excellence, in a cozy atmosphere. The Japanese inspiration can be found in the atmosphere, with a wood-wengé atmosphere reminiscent of the interior of traditional houses. The notable particularity of the establishment? Almost all the dishes are prepared in front of the customers...
